Dorris Lucille Wilson, 85, of LaMonte, Missouri, died Monday, March 8, 2004 at Western Missouri Medical Center in Warrensburg, Missouri.

She was born September 19, 1918, in Newton, Kansas, daughter of Harvey Andrew and Ruth Ann Huffman Unruh.  On September 19, 1936, in Claflin, Kansas, she was married to Kenneth B. Wilson, who died in 1995.

Mrs. Wilson was a member of the First United Methodist Church in McPherson, Kansas and the United Methodist Women.  She was a homemaker and made her home in McPherson for 48 years, before moving to LaMonte, Missouri in 1994 to be close to her daughters.

She was loved by many who knew her, and until her death found happiness in each day and brought cheer to those around her.  A sunbeam dimmed with her death, however, the stars shine brighter.

Survivors include a son, Ronald Wilson, and his wife, Kathryn, of Pisgah Forest, North Carolina; three daughters, Karen Madsen, and her husband, John, of Oak Grove, Missouri, Suzann Wehking, of Littleton, Colorado, and Dina Crawford, and her husband, Dale, of LaMonte, Missouri; a son-in-law, Richard McMains, of Fordland, Missouri; fourteen grandchildren; seventeen great grandchildren; a brother, Jack Unruh, and his wife, Donna; a sister, Helen Lehman, of Newton, Kansas; and many nieces and nephews.

She was preceded in death by her parents; a daughter, Norma, in 1993; a son, Larry, in 2003; her step father, Elmer Davis; a sister, Maurine Hayes; a son-in-law, Harvey Wehking, in 1998; a grandson, Van, in 2000; and a great granddaughter, Emily, in 2003.

Funeral services will be held at 10 a.m. Friday at Petersen Funeral Home in Newton, Kansas.  Burial will be in Greenwood Cemetery in Newton, Kansas.

Pallbearers will be Jamie Crawford, Tim Madsen, Terry Madsen, Kenneth Wehking, Stanley Wehking, Shawn Wilson, Matt Wilson and Ben McMains.

Visitation will be held one hour before the service Friday at Petersen Funeral Home.
